Friday the 13th: The Final Chapter represents the absolute zenith of the slasher boom. It features the definitive look for Jason Voorhees, the best protagonist of the series in Tommy Jarvis, and some of Tom Savini's absolute best practical gore effects. It captures a specific lightning-in-a-bottle moment in 1984 when horror was unapologetic, fun, and genuinely thrilling.

Special effects legend Tom Savini returned to the franchise after working on the 1980 original. Savini agreed to do the film specifically because he wanted to "kill" the character he helped create.
